MongoDB

Using Redis for Caching in Node.js

Improve application performance by using Redis as a caching layer in Node.js applications.

S

srikanthtelkalapally888@gmail.com

Using Redis for Caching in Node.js

Redis is an in-memory data store commonly used for caching.

Why Use Redis?

  • Extremely fast
  • Reduces database load
  • Improves API performance

Example

import Redis from 'ioredis'

const redis = new Redis()

await redis.set('user:1', JSON.stringify(userData))

const data = await redis.get('user:1')

Redis is widely used for caching user sessions and frequently accessed data.

Share this article